Dutch international analyst Pesolei said that there is still a risk of a fall in the pound due to concerns about the sustainability of the UK's finances before the Autumn Budget is announced on November 26. He said that the pound has recently strengthened against the euro as UK long-term government bonds rebounded from last week's sell-off. Compared to the euro and the US dollar, the pound is more sensitive to the sell-off of long-term government bonds, which means that there is still a risk before the budget is announced. However, during periods of stability in UK government bonds, due to the cautious stance of the Bank of England on interest rate cuts, short-term interest rates rise, making selling the pound "expensive".
